André-Adolphe-Eugène Disdéri was a French photographer who is known for his innovative portraiture and his development of the carte de visite format. "Mlle Simon," a series of eight images arranged in two rows, demonstrates Disdéri's mastery of capturing movement. The subject, a young woman in a ballerina's costume, gracefully performs a series of steps, revealing a range of poses and expressions. Disdéri’s work was a defining influence on the evolution of photography in the mid-19th century.
